Output 6344ae90de6d099c07dca9f4321617d88efeeeaa088c7edc16f1c697904e7c24:1

value
21841940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 28c09be0f87b982303463baa6859ddd1b52b0fd2 OP_EQUALVERIFY OP_CHECKSIG
address
14iUmNiBHgU1Y7M4BVdZ8pYXoQPjrhb45W
transaction
6344ae90de6d099c07dca9f4321617d88efeeeaa088c7edc16f1c697904e7c24
confirmations
262055
spent
true